Where It Started

Growing up, technology wasn’t part of my everyday life. I didn’t have access to a computer, and I didn’t even get the opportunity to use one until after high school. But the first time I did, something clicked. I became curious. I wanted to understand how it worked, what I could build with it, and how far it could take me. I decided to give technology everything I had and never look back. That decision changed the direction of my life. What began with limited access became a journey of learning, building, solving problems, and eventually creating technology and businesses of my own.
